Kalathur Kannamma

Kalathur Kannamma
7.1/10
Kalathur Kannamma (English: Kannamma of Kalathur) is an Indian Tamil romantic drama film produced by A. V. Meiyappan and directed by A. Bhimsingh. The film stars Gemini Ganesan and Savitri in the lead, while Kamal Hassan made his debut in this film as a child artist. The film's critically acclaimed soundtrack was composed by R. Sudharsanam. The film tells the story of a young couple who are separated by unfortunate circumstances, while their innocent son is forced to grow up in an orphanage.

Pandavar Bhoomi

Pandavar Bhoomi
Pandavar Bhoomi is a 2001 Indian Tamil film, written and directed by Cheran. The film has Arun Vijay, Shamitha and Rajkiran playing the lead roles. While Vinu Chakravarthy and Mukesh Tiwari played the antagonists, Chandrasekhar, Ranjith, Manorama and Charle played supporting roles. The film met with critical acclaim and went on to win the Filmfare Award for Best Director – Tamil.
